Alternatives to SketchUp: Check out 10 free programs
Created by software giant AutoDesk, Fusion 360 is a cloud-based program. It integrates Computer-Aided Drawing (CAD), Computer-Aided Manufacturing (CAM), and Computer-Aided Engineering (CAE) softwares, which makes it a unified platform. Regarding the CAD software, Fusion 360 is a parametric modeling system that allows some more powerful tools, being one of the greatest...
